
What to know about ‘explosive diarrhoea’ parasite outbreak in US
Michigan - 3,762 reported cases across the state as of 15 July, according to the state's health departmentNew York - 517 cases reported in New York, with more than half coming from New York City alone, according to the state and cityOhio - 438 cases have been reported between 1 May and 15 July, according to the stateNorth Carolina - 307 people have been sickened from 1 May to 14 July, with 13 cases requiring hospital admissions, according to the stateIllinois - 216 total confirmed and probable cases as of 15 July, including 18 hospitalisations, according to the stateOther states with a large number of cases include Indiana, Texas and New Jersey, according to the CDC.
Nearly 7,000 people in the US may have been infected with a diarrhoea-causing parasite, the Centres for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) has said.
Cyclosporiasis is an intestinal illness caused by a microscopic parasite, according to the CDC.
